    This element introduces learners to the effective use of bespoke software, which is custom-designed for a specific organisational purpose, unlike generic off-the-shelf packages. It focuses on inputting, organising and combining information accurately, then utilising built-in tools and techniques to edit, process, format and present that information in a manner that meets predefined vocational requirements. Mastery of these skills ensures efficiency in handling specialised data and enhances workplace productivity in roles reliant on tailored IT solutions.

    Common Mistakes

    Common errors to avoid in your coursework

    • Treating bespoke software like a generic package and ignoring its specialised functions, leading to inefficient workflows or data handling errors.
    • Failing to follow the specific data input rules or validation criteria set by the bespoke system, resulting in rejected or corrupted entries.
    • Overlooking the importance of organising data logically before processing, causing confusion when combining information or producing final outputs.
    • Misapplying formatting tools, such as using inconsistent styles or inappropriate visual elements, which can hinder readability rather than improve presentation.
    • Misconception: 'I don't need to learn file management because I can just search for files.' Correction: Searching is slower and less reliable than a well-organised folder system. Employers expect you to keep files structured for efficiency and security.
    • Misconception: 'Spreadsheets are just for maths.' Correction: Spreadsheets are also used for organising lists, tracking projects, and creating simple databases. You don't need to be good at maths to use them effectively.
    • Misconception: 'Presentation software is all about flashy effects.' Correction: The key is clear communication. Overusing animations can distract from your message. Focus on content, structure, and readability.
